(1) The Circuit Court may grant reasonable visitation rights to either the paternal or maternal grandparents of a child and issue any necessary orders to enforce the decree if it determines that it is in the best interest of the child to do so. Supporters and critics of the measure both agree that it makes it harder for a judge to grant one parent more time with the children than the other, but while the latter see this as a negative, the former see it as a positive. FRANKFORT, KY — Kentucky Gov. I am going … Matt Bevin has signed a bill that encourages joint custody and equal parenting time in custody cases after a divorce or separation. Supporters, on the other hand, say that it corrects an injustice to children and noncustodial parents built into the former law that often deprived both of a meaningful relationship with one another by relegating the noncustodial parent to the status of a mere visitor.
